CRISPR based X-shredder gene drive in Mus musculus - University of Adelaide
Mus musculus
House mouse
Intended use
‘eradicating mice from islands’ or at continental scale [presumably Australia] to address their impacts on biodiversity
Readiness of Technology
4a - Active research on gene drive construction
